Skills or Special Abilities

Must be able to demonstrate time management, organizational and interpersonal skills.

Must be able to demonstrate oral and written communication skills.

Must be able to demonstrate advanced computer skills.

Must be able to demonstrate routine to complex positioning ability to achieve images which meet American College of Radiology criteria for appropriate views.

Must be able to communicate effectively with patients, visitors and hospital staff.

Must be able to demonstrate patient centered/patient valued behaviors.

Must be able to perform a team lift when setting up and removing moveable steps to the mobile mammography van.

Responsibilities

1. Performs mammography tests and develops the results to produce quality breast images for radiologists. Evaluates patient history and physicians orders to ensure appropriate procedures are performed. May assist physicians in special procedures as needed to ensure that all procedures are performed to the standards of PHHS. Accesses and handles selected medications.

2. Processes Quality Control checks on systems in accordance with American College of Radiology, including notifying supervisor of maintenance needs to ensure equipment functions properly.

3. Maintains proper documentation on the Radiology Information System to track the procedures performed on each patient.

4. Communicates and consults with patients informing them of procedures to be performed to ensure that patients are as comfortable as possible.

5. Maintains a positive working relationship with employees, medical staff, patients and visitors to ensure efficient work processes. May be responsible for providing training and supervision to radiologic students as they rotate through mammography area to ensure that radiology students are well educated and trained in assigned areas.

6. Identifies ways to improve work processes and improve customer satisfaction. Makes recommendations to supervisor, implements and monitors results as appropriate in support oftthe overall goals and mission of PHHS.

7. Maintains knowledge of applicable rules, regulations, policies, laws, and guidelines that impact the Mammography area. Develops effective internal controls that promote adherence to applicable state/federal laws, and the program requirements of accreditation agencies and federal, state, and private health plans. Seeks advice and guidance as necessary to ensure proper understanding.

8. Stays abreast of the latest developments, advancements, and trends in the field of Mammography by attending seminars, reading professional journals and maintaining ARRT certification and Texas State licensure. Integrates knowledge gained into current work practices.

9. Participates in departmental Performance Improvement Programs, understands "ICARE" and it relationship to the work environment, attends department and modality meetings satisfactorily. Develops training and implementation and monitors annual goals and objectives set forth by Radiology Administration.

10. Performs other duties as assigned.
